Quasi-Galois points for quartic surfaces

We study quasi-Galois points, which are a generalization of Galois points. We characterize smooth quartic surfaces admitting a quasi-Galois point in terms of K3 surfaces with a certain involution, and provide a criterion for quasi-Galois points for quartic surfaces. Moreover, we also determine all quasi-Galois points of the Fermat quartic surface and show that it has exactly 28 quasi-Galois points.

Weighted Galois points for $K3$ surfaces in $\mathbb{P}(1,1,1, 3)$

This paper introduces a generalization of classical Galois points by extending the ambient space from standard projective spaces to weighted projective spaces. Specifically, the study focuses on smooth weighted hypersurfaces of degree 6 in $\mathbb{P}(1,1,1,3)$ (which are $K3$ surfaces) to determine the defining equations and the number of weighted Galois points. Furthermore, it characterizes these $K3$ surfaces with weighted Galois points in terms of their automorphisms.

Quartic surfaces with a Galois point and Eisenstein K3 surfaces

We prove that there exists a one to one correspondence between smooth quartic surfaces with an inner Galois point and Eisenstein $K3$ surfaces of type $(4, 3)$. Furthermore we characterize the quartic surface with 8 (the maximum number) inner Galois points as a singular $K3$ surface.

Remarks on K3 surfaces with non-symplectic automorphisms of order 7

In this note, we treat a pair of a K3 surface and a non-symplectic automorphism of order 7m (m=1, 3 and 6) on it. We show that if the fixed locus of a non-symplectic automorphism order 7 is "special" then the pair is unique up to isomorphism. And we describe fixed loci of non-symplectic automorphisms of order 21 and 42.

Classification of order sixteen non-symplectic automorphisms on K3 surfaces

We classify K3 surfaces with non-symplectic automorphism of order 16 in full generality. We show that the fixed locus contains only rational curves and points and we completely classify the seven possible configurations. If the Néron-Severi group has rank 6, there are two possibilities and if its rank is 14, there are five possibilities. In particular if the action of the automorphism is trivial on the Néron-Severi group, then we show that its rank is six.

K3 surfaces and log del Pezzo surfaces of index three

We use classification of non-symplectic automorphisms of K3 surfaces to obtain a partial classification of log del Pezzo surfaces of index three. We can classify those with "Multiple Smooth Divisor Property", whose definition we will give. Our methods include the definition of right resolutions of quotient singularities of index three and some analysis of automorphism-stable elliptic fibrations on K3 surfaces. In particular we find several log del Pezzo surfaces of Picard number one with non-toric singularities of index three.

K3 surfaces with non-symplectic automorphisms of prime order

In this note we present the classification of non-symplectic automorphisms of prime order on K3 surfaces, i.e.we describe the topological structure of their fixed locus and determine the invariant lattice in cohomology. We provide new results for automorphisms of order 5 and 7 and alternative proofs for higher orders. Moreover, for any prime p, we identify the irreducible components of the moduli space of K3 surfaces with a non-symplectic automorphism of order p.
